Output 74d407950cb99c5669aa0bcbd8b9011ea59f9f9e52504c6fe034eaa71c34621d:0

value
520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bdcb24014970730ad09247e4da5e6b163ede4db OP_EQUAL
address
3ESYETMk8PoJzciZWfXPJVYPWeWFPKeyUN
transaction
74d407950cb99c5669aa0bcbd8b9011ea59f9f9e52504c6fe034eaa71c34621d
spent
true